The chicken Alfredo was so old that the sauce had thickened to the consistency of three-day-old gravy. The chicken was rubbery and full of gristle, which my son had to keep spitting out. The chicken gnocchi soup was passable, but the chicken was also rubbery, indicating it wasn’t freshly made.
The sauce appetizers were terrible. The Alfredo sauce had separated and was grainy, the orange sauce tasted scorched, and the marinara was severely lacking in salt.
Our server was excellent, though. If I knew someone who owned a restaurant, I’d advise them to steal him away from Olive Garden. Overall, I was extremely disappointed with this sub-par lunch.
